.NET上传文件夹的三种解决方案,ASP.NET文件上传下载,C#.NET上传文件夹的解决方案,.NET大文件上传断点续传解决方案,.NET上传超大文件解决方案,ASP.NET上传文件夹的三种解决方案,html大文件上传解决方案(500M以上),

百度webuploader大文件上传解决方案(500M以上),webuploader 大文件上传解决方案(500M以上),

asp.net 大文件上传解决方案(500M以上),C# 大文件上传解决方案(支持文件夹),C# 大文件上传解决方案(加密传输),C# 大文件上传解决方案(100G以上),C# 大文件上传解决方案(50G以上),C#

大文件上传解决方案(10G以上),C# 大文件上传解决方案(500M以上),需要在前端,WEB页面中实现大文件,超大文件的上传和下载功能,前端支持WebForm,vue2,vue3,vue-cli,html5,javascript,

客户这边是北京的一家政府单位,因为涉密,所以这里就不写客户单位的名称了。

需求就是需要支持文件夹上传和下载,另外要求是需要支持IE浏览器和信创国产化环境的,在网上找过其它的方案,只要是免费开源的统统不行,不能满足需求。

客户那边的话实际上是比较在乎两点。

实际上这类解决方案网上还是挻多的,但是能够用的很少,好用的就更少了。

支持重启续传,重启浏览器,重启电脑后仍然能够继续上传,进度信息不丢失。

要求支持文件夹的上传下载,支持断点续传,支持加密传输,端到端的加密传输,上传过程中数据加密,下载过程中数据加密,下载后自动解密,上传支持加密存储,

文件夹下载支持以非打包方式下载,用户上传的文件夹包含1万个文件,文件有大有小,大的可能1G~10G,如果打包下载的话,服务器的磁盘空间不够。

文件夹上传支持保存层级结构,层级结构信息保存到数据库中,

文件夹下载支持保留层级结构,上传的是什么结构,下载同样是什么结构

加密算法支持国密SM4,涉密单位使用。

服务器支持Linux,Windows,macOS,CentOS,中标麒麟,银河麒麟,统信,龙芯,华为鲲鹏,

数据库支持MySQL,达梦数据库,人大金仓

需要提供前端源码,后端源码,控件源码

需要提供7*24小时技术支持,长期技术支持,长期维护服务

需要提供手机,QQ,微信,企业微信,电子邮箱等联系方式

需要支持包含IE在内的全部浏览器

终端需要支持Windows,macOS,Linux,信创国产化环境,中标麒麟,银河麒麟,统信UOS,龙芯,华为

功能需要支持10G,50G,100G大文件上传和断点续传,刷新续传,重启续传

支持超大文件分片,分段,分块,分割上传下载,断点续传

支持文件夹上传,下载断点续传,支持文件夹层级结构,层级结构信息保存到数据库,下载的时候同样保留层级结构

支持加密上传,下载加密,端到端加密,国密SM4加密算法,数据加密传输,传输过程中要保证数据是加密的。

视频教程:https://www.ixigua.com/7200367234802418187

最新版本:6.5.40

在线代码:up6-asp-net: Web大文件上传-asp.net示例 - Gitee.com

.NET上传文件夹的三种解决方案_.net

NOSQL

NOSQL无需任何配置可直接访问页面进行测试

.NET上传文件夹的三种解决方案_.net_02

SQL

使用IIS

大文件上传测试推荐使用IIS以获取更高性能。

.NET上传文件夹的三种解决方案_解决方案_03

使用IIS Express

小文件上传测试可以使用IIS Express

.NET上传文件夹的三种解决方案_.net_04

创建数据库

.NET上传文件夹的三种解决方案_.net_05

配置数据库连接信息

.NET上传文件夹的三种解决方案_大文件上传_06

访问页面进行测试

.NET上传文件夹的三种解决方案_上传_07

相关参考:

文件保存位置,